2.8% 1-yrThe average Memphis, TN home value is $145,335, down 2.8% over the past year, and homes go to pending in around 38 days. (Updated on )
What is the Zillow Home Values Index?
Zillow Home Value Index (ZHVI), built from the ground up by measuring monthly changes in property level Zestimates, captures both the level and home values across a wide variety of geographies and housing types.

Frequently Asked Questions
What are current home values in Memphis, TN?
The median home value in Memphis, TN is $145,335 as of August 2026. This represents a 0.2% decrease compared to last month and a 2.8% decrease year-over-year.
How have home values changed in Memphis, TN?
Home values in Memphis, TN have decreased by 0.2% month-over-month and 2.8% year-over-year.
How do home values in Memphis, TN compare to Shelby County, Tennessee, and the national average?
The median home value in Memphis, TN ($145,335) compares to: Shelby County ($219,232), Tennessee ($334,108), and the U.S. national median ($368,697).
